Toronto: A Truly International City

 

Toronto is the economic, innovative, and cultural heart of Canada. It is a truly international city, with thriving and multi-cultural arts, innovation, and business communities. The city’s vibrant neighborhoods display different facets of Indigenous, European, African, Caribbean and Latin American cultural influences that add to the city’s eclectic identity. 

FACTS

  • 4th largest city in North America
  • Most-visited destination in Canada
  • 10,000+ restaurants
  • 125+ museums and galleries
  • 200+ languages and dialects spoken
  • Over 51% of population born outside of Canada
  • 2 international airports serve 180+ global destinations
